在数字化转型的浪潮中,企业越来越依赖数据驱动决策。指标平台作为数据驱动的核心工具,帮助企业实时监控关键业务指标,优化运营效率,提升竞争力。本文将深入探讨指标平台的技术实现、数据可视化解决方案以及如何选择合适的工具和技术。
什么是指标平台?
指标平台是一种基于数据中台构建的实时数据监控和分析工具。它通过整合企业内外部数据源,提供统一的指标定义、计算、存储和可视化能力,帮助企业快速获取数据洞察,支持业务决策。
指标平台的核心功能包括:
- 数据接入与处理:支持多种数据源(如数据库、API、日志文件等)的接入,并进行数据清洗、转换和计算。
- 指标定义与管理:提供灵活的指标定义能力,支持复杂的计算逻辑(如聚合、分组、时间序列分析等)。
- 实时监控与告警:通过可视化看板实时展示指标数据,并设置阈值告警,帮助企业及时发现和解决问题。
- 数据可视化:通过图表、仪表盘等形式将数据直观呈现,支持多维度的数据探索和分析。
- 权限管理:提供细粒度的权限控制,确保数据安全。
指标平台的技术实现
指标平台的技术实现涉及多个模块,包括数据采集、存储、计算、可视化和用户界面。以下是技术实现的关键点:
1. 数据采集与处理
数据采集是指标平台的基础。常见的数据采集方式包括:
- 实时采集:通过API或消息队列(如Kafka)实时获取数据。
- 批量采集:定期从数据库或文件系统中导入数据。
- 数据清洗与转换:在数据进入平台之前,进行格式转换、去重、补全等处理,确保数据质量。
2. 数据存储
指标平台需要处理大量实时数据,因此存储方案的选择至关重要。常见的存储方式包括:
- 时序数据库:如InfluxDB、Prometheus,适合存储时间序列数据。
- 分布式数据库:如HBase、ClickHouse,适合大规模数据存储和快速查询。
- 对象存储:如AWS S3、阿里云OSS,适合存储非结构化数据和历史数据。
3. 数据计算与分析
指标平台需要支持复杂的计算逻辑,包括:
- 聚合计算:如求和、平均值、最大值等。
- 分组计算:如按时间、地区、用户分组。
- 时间序列分析:如同比、环比、趋势预测等。
- 实时计算:使用流处理框架(如Flink、Storm)进行实时数据处理。
4. 数据可视化
数据可视化是指标平台的重要组成部分,通过图表、仪表盘等形式将数据直观呈现。常见的可视化方式包括:
- 图表类型:如柱状图、折线图、饼图、散点图、热力图等。
- 仪表盘:将多个图表组合在一个页面上,支持多维度的数据展示。
- 动态交互:支持用户筛选、缩放、钻取等交互操作,提升数据探索能力。
5. 用户界面与权限管理
指标平台需要提供友好的用户界面,支持用户快速访问数据和进行分析。同时,权限管理是保障数据安全的重要环节,包括:
- 角色权限:根据用户角色分配不同的数据访问权限。
- 数据加密:对敏感数据进行加密处理,确保数据安全。
- 访问审计:记录用户的操作日志,便于追溯和审计。
数据可视化解决方案
数据可视化是指标平台的核心功能之一,通过直观的图表和仪表盘帮助用户快速理解数据。以下是数据可视化解决方案的关键点:
1. 选择合适的可视化工具
目前市面上有许多数据可视化工具,如Tableau、Power BI、D3.js等。在选择工具时,需要考虑以下因素:
- 数据规模:如果数据量较大,建议选择性能强劲的工具(如ClickHouse)。
- 实时性要求:如果需要实时数据展示,可以选择支持流数据处理的工具(如Grafana)。
- 易用性:如果团队成员对可视化工具不熟悉,可以选择界面友好的工具(如FineBI)。
2. 设计直观的可视化界面
设计直观的可视化界面是提升用户体验的关键。以下是设计建议:
- 颜色搭配:使用对比鲜明的颜色区分不同数据系列,避免过多颜色干扰视觉。
- 图表布局:合理安排图表的位置和大小,确保信息传达清晰。
- 交互设计:支持用户筛选、缩放、钻取等交互操作,提升数据探索能力。
3. 数据可视化应用场景
指标平台的数据可视化功能可以应用于多个场景,如:
- 实时监控:通过仪表盘实时监控关键业务指标,如销售额、用户活跃度、系统性能等。
- 趋势分析:通过时间序列图表分析数据的变化趋势,预测未来走势。
- 异常检测:通过热力图、散点图等图表发现数据中的异常值,及时告警。
指标平台的解决方案
指标平台的建设需要综合考虑技术、数据、业务等多个方面。以下是指标平台的解决方案:
1. 技术架构设计
指标平台的技术架构设计需要考虑以下因素:
- 数据源:明确数据来源和数据格式,选择合适的采集方式。
- 存储方案:根据数据规模和查询需求选择合适的存储方案。
- 计算引擎:选择适合的计算引擎(如Flink、Spark)进行数据处理。
- 可视化工具:选择合适的可视化工具,确保数据展示效果。
2. 数据治理
数据治理是指标平台建设的重要环节,包括:
- 数据标准化:统一数据定义和命名规范,避免数据孤岛。
- 数据质量管理:通过数据清洗、去重等手段提升数据质量。
- 数据安全:通过权限管理和加密技术保障数据安全。
3. 业务需求对接
指标平台的建设需要与业务需求紧密结合,包括:
- 指标定义:根据业务需求定义关键指标,如GMV、UV、转化率等。
- 数据埋点:在业务系统中埋设数据采集点,确保数据完整。
- 数据应用:通过数据可视化和分析支持业务决策。
工具推荐与广告
在选择指标平台和数据可视化工具时,可以根据企业需求选择合适的方案。以下是一些推荐的工具:
- 数据可视化工具:Tableau、Power BI、FineBI。
- 指标平台工具:Grafana、Prometheus、ELK(Elasticsearch、Logstash、Kibana)。
如果您正在寻找一款高效、易用的指标平台解决方案,可以申请试用我们的产品,体验强大的数据监控和分析能力。申请试用
结语
指标平台是企业数字化转型的重要工具,通过实时监控和分析数据,帮助企业提升运营效率和决策能力。选择合适的指标平台和数据可视化工具,结合强大的技术支持,企业可以更好地应对数据驱动的挑战。
如果您对指标平台感兴趣,或者需要进一步了解我们的解决方案,欢迎申请试用我们的产品,体验更高效的数据管理与分析能力。申请试用
希望这篇文章能为您提供有价值的信息,帮助您更好地理解和应用指标平台技术!
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。